Our technical assessments come in two parts, both of which can be combined to form a final report.
Skills Assessment - Using both discussions and testing we gauge current levels of knowledge and understanding of the topics that are relevant to each job role. This can involve all the work force or a sample of it. Take our quiz to see how much you know.
Process Assessment – Here we examine all aspects of how a facility is performing, making our judgements against best practice and industry benchmarks. The assessment takes account of the restrictions or advantages of equipment, environment and resources. The report is an invaluable management tool that can pay huge dividends.
The resulting report will detail areas where process improvements can be made. Alternative techniques may be suggested and could then be implemented as part of a training package. Where appropriate and if required alternative suppliers can be suggested. Our recommendations are generally no or low cost.
